Roadracing boots are designed with specific features to handle the extreme demands of high-speed cornering, particularly the severe lean angles encountered in motorcycle racing. The standout feature is the replaceable plastic sliders on the outside of the boot toes, which protect the boots from excessive wear and provide a smooth sliding surface during leans. This design ensures durability and safety, allowing racers to maintain control and reduce friction when their boots contact the track surface. Unlike horse riding boots, which prioritize waterproofing and grip for stability on the ground, roadracing boots focus on abrasion resistance and slide efficiency.
Key Points Explained:
-
Replaceable Plastic Sliders
- Located on the outside of the boot toes, these sliders are made from high-density plastic to withstand abrasion during high-speed leans.
- They are replaceable, meaning riders can swap out worn sliders without needing new boots, extending the boot's lifespan.
- The smooth surface reduces friction when dragging against the track, preventing sudden catches that could destabilize the bike.
-
Purpose for Severe Lean Angles
- In roadracing, riders often lean their motorcycles at extreme angles (up to 60 degrees or more), causing their boots to scrape the track.
- The sliders act as sacrificial components, protecting the boot's structural integrity and the rider's feet from direct impact.
- Without them, leather or other materials would wear out quickly, compromising safety and performance.
-
Comparison to Horse Riding Boots
- Horse riding boots prioritize grip, waterproofing, and ankle support for stability in stirrups and varied terrain.
- Roadracing boots sacrifice grip in favor of slide capability, as traction is managed by the motorcycle's tires rather than the rider's feet.
- This contrast highlights how specialized footwear adapts to the unique demands of each sport.
-
Additional Features Supporting Lean Angles
- Reinforced ankle and shin protection to absorb impacts during crashes or hard leans.
- Stiff soles for better control over footpegs and to prevent flexing that could reduce precision.
- Lightweight materials to avoid fatigue during long races while maintaining protection.
